Investigation of Pollution from Land Based Sources and Activities and their Impacts on the Marine Environment: the Caroni River Basin OceanDocs
Gabbadon, P.; Banjoo, D.; Bullock, C.; Norville, W.; Sookbir, S.; LLoyd, G.; Ragbirsingh, Y.; Juman, R.; Chin, X.; de Souza, G.; Lall, R.; Rambarath-Parasram, V.; O'Brien-Delpesh, C..
"The Institute of Marine Affairs (IMA) is investigating the impacts of pollution from land-based sources and activities of the Caroni River Basin (CRB) on the marine environment... The project will investigate the types, sources, levels of pollution, fate of pollutants, and potential impacts on the marine environment. In addition, the project will investigate the impacts of physical alterations of habitats caused by land uses in the Caroni River Basin."

El Islote El Palmar, resultado de una evolución a largo plazo de la distribución del drenaje entre los Ríos Daule y Babahoyo en la Cuenca del Guayas OceanDocs
Dumont, J.F.; Santana, E.; Soledispa, B.; King, A..
Se analizó la forma de la red de drenaje de la parte sur de la Cuenca del Guayas, desde Quevedo al norte hasta la confluencia de los ríos Daule y Babahoyo al sur. La idea de que la distribución del drenaje en la Cuenca del Guayas es variable y puede tener un efecto sobre la repartición de los caudales respectivos de los ríos Daule y Babahoyo, es basada en dos elementos, uno geológico y el otro histórico.

Groundwater links between Kenyan Rift Valley lakes OceanDocs
Becht, Robert; Mwango, Fred; Muno, Fred Amstrong.
The series of lakes in the bottom of the Kenyan Rift valley are fed by rivers and springs. Based on the water balance, the relative positions determining the regional groundwater flow systems and the analysis of natural isotopes it can be shown that groundwater flows from lake Naivasha to lake Magadi, Elementeita, Nakuru and Bogoria.
